Eccentric screw pumps, also known as progressive cavity pumps, are known for their ability to handle a wide range of fluids, including viscous, abrasive, and solids-laden materials, while providing smooth, low-pulsation flow.
Advantages:Versatile Fluid Handling:They excel at pumping low to high viscosity liquids, slurries, and fluids containing solids, fibers, or air.
Gentle Pumping:The smooth, continuous flow minimizes shear damage to delicate fluids.
Low Pulsation:The design results in a very uniform, low-pulsation flow, which is beneficial for applications requiring precise dosing or metering.
Self-Priming:They can prime themselves even with air or gas-liquid mixtures, allowing for efficient handling of various fluids.
High Pressure Capability:Eccentric screw pumps can achieve high pressures, especially with multi-stage designs.
Reversible Operation:The direction of flow can be reversed, providing flexibility in various applications.
Constant Flow:The flow rate is directly proportional to the pump speed, making them suitable for precise dosing and metering applications.
Compact Design:They have a relatively small footprint, making them suitable for various applications and spaces.
Easy Maintenance:The design allows for easy access and maintenance of the rotor and stator.
Wide Range of Materials:Available in various materials to suit different fluid types and operating conditions.
High Efficiency:The efficient design contributes to lower energy consumption.
